Top 9% Rank by size. r/armyreserve.An enlisted member enters the Army as a Private. After completing basic training, the enlisted recuits advances to Private First Class. The next notable advancement is to a Noncommissioned Officer. Experience level. Education. Upload your resume - Let employers find … Enlisted Soldier Requirements. Age: Between 17-35 years old. Medical, Moral, Physical: Medically and physically fit, and in good moral standing. Citizenship: A U.S. citizen or permanent resident with a valid Green Card. Education: A high school graduate or equivalent. Test Score: A minimum score on the Army’s placement exam. Go Aviation (preferrably Warrant), and try your damned hardest to get C12s. To become an Army officer, you must: Be at least 17, but under 31 in the year of commissioning as an officer. Be medically and physically fit, and in good moral standing. Internists in the Military examine patients, perform and direct diagnostic testing, interpret test results, and prescribe treatment, including medication, therapy, and dietary regimens. They also coordinate medical care with other specialties. Average Salary: $133,955.
